Commitment

“I will instruct you and teach you in the way you should go;
    I will counsel you with my loving eye on you.”

Psalm 32:8 NIV

Commitment is hard when things are difficult, when it feels like at every turn we try and failure is right there to greet us

When we commit to something we naturally put some level of our own expectations of how things should go or what we believe should be the outcome

Here is the issue with this approach…we are setting “our expectations” on the result with little regard for God’s will and God’s plan

Following our faith and trust in the Lord means we can be free from the limited results our own minds can generate and be open to new possibilities

For me this is hard to grasp and at times very difficult to embrace

Even Jesus in the last moments before He was arrested prayed breifly for a different outcome…

“Father, if you are willing, take this cup from me; yet not my will, but yours be done.”  – Luke 22:42

Bring your commitments to the Lord in prayer and seek His will

Listen for Him and the Holy Spirit to guide you

Find your quiet place and quiet time and rest in Him

May the peace and joy of the Lord be with you

Keep Doing Good Things

 “For we are God’s handiwork, created in Christ Jesus to do good works, which God prepared in advance for us to do.”

Ephesians 2:10 NIV

We reap what we sow in this life

This does not mean we can earn our way into heaven by doing the right things

It means whatever we go out and do in the world will come back around to us at some point and none of us knows or can control how or when that will happen

This is further proof that God is in control and it is our responsibility to choose our behaviors and our actions in our daily life

We cannot control what others will think, say or do, yet we can control how we respond

Let’s keep doing good things

May the Fruit of the Spirit flow through us each day

Ask, Seek, Knock…

“Ask and it will be given to you; seek and you will find; knock and the door will be opened to you. For everyone who asks receives; the one who seeks finds; and to the one who knocks, the door will be opened.”

Matthew 7:7-8 NIV

Prayer and talking with God on a daily basis are key elements on our faith journey

Prayer includes confessing our sins, expressing gratitude, asking and listening

Keeping in mind that God is not a wishing well…rather He is your friend, your guide, your confidant

He knows about every aspect of your life and He loves you…

He sacrificed His one and only Son in order to reconcile you with Him

God loves you…He is with you…He is wating to hear from you
